I have a data of employee number by sex like the following.
sex number
female 5
male 10
male 8
I need to calculate for example: Percent of male employee number showing separately in Card visual.
In case of this how should i write DAX expression for this.

Create DAX measure
Male = CALCULATE(SUM(MyTable[number])/SUMX(ALL(MyTable),MyTable[number]),MyTable[sex]="male")
Female = CALCULATE(SUM(MyTable[number])/SUMX(ALL(MyTable),MyTable[number]),MyTable[sex]="female")

@Ryansong - Should be,
Percent = SUMX(FILTER(ALL('Table'),[sex]="male"),[number]) / SUMX(ALL('Table'),[number])
